Two held with illegal liquor in Assam’s Karbi Anglong district

| @indiablooms | Sep 23, 2020, at 10:37 pm

Guwahati/IBNS: Police seized huge quantity of illegal liquor and apprehended two persons in Assam’s Karbi Anglong district.

Based on intelligence input, Karbi Anglong district police had launched operation at Bokajan Khatkhati area on Tuesday evening and intercepted a vehicle on its way to Dimapur in Nagaland.

During search the vehicle, the police team seized huge quantity of illegal IMFL bottles worth over Rs 5 lakh from the vehicle.

Police had also apprehended two persons who carrying the liquor.
